Cursus

Python voor ingenieurs

Maak je werk sneller en gemakkelijker met Python

In deze cursus leer je de programmeertaal Python toe te passen in je eigen werksituatie in de techniek. Python is een programmeertaal die de laatste jaren erg populair is geworden door zijn eenvoudige, praktische toepassingen. Bovendien is Python gratis en goed gedocumenteerd. Python wordt dan ook volop toegepast in vakgebieden buiten de ICT zoals techniek, marketing en financiën.

Door Python goed te beheersen kunnen veel werkzaamheden geautomatiseerd worden zoals het klaarzetten van modelinvoer, het veelvuldig draaien van applicaties en modellen en het genereren van uitvoer. Het analyseren van grote hoeveelheden data wordt met de juiste programmeerkennis een stuk eenvoudiger. Door een goede beheersing van Python werk je sneller en gemakkelijker.

Tijdens de cursus ligt de focus op het zelf oefenen met Python. Dit wordt afgewisseld met korte presentaties over theorie en praktijk. Er komen voorbeelden aan bod van Python toepassingen voor het analyseren van (GIS)data, aansturen van software, modelleren van processen en visualiseren van data.

Lees hier een interview met digital design manager Dirk van der Ploeg (BAM) over deze cursus.
 

Aan de slag met Python

Tijdens deze cursus leer je:

  • Wat Python is en hoe je het programma goed installeert;
  • De basistheorie met onder andere datatypes, collecties, if-statements, for-loops, foutmeldingen, IDE, packages, Python 2&3;
  • Conceptueel te denken, van praktijksituatie naar code;
  • Wat de verschillende toepassingsmogelijkheden zijn van Python;
  • Praktisch werken met Python door zelf code te schrijven en uit te voeren; data te bewerken en te visualiseren;
  • Een eigen script te schrijven dat direct toepasbaar is in je eigen werkzaamheden.

Bedoeld voor

Academici en hbo-ers die Python willen gaan toepassen in hun eigen technische werksituatie of die het al toepassen en meer mogelijkheden willen ontdekken van Python. Voorkennis van Python of programmeren is geen vereiste voor de cursus.

Heb je al enige ervaring met Python? Dan is onze cursus Python voor ingenieurs: de verdieping wellicht beter geschikt. 

Let op! Je dient naar de cursus een laptop mee te nemen waarop je Python en Jupyter Notebooks kunt installeren.

 

Heb je behoefte aan algemene kennis van data-analyse en statistiek? Bekijk dan ook eens de cursus Practical data science. Je leert aan de hand van de meest actuele technieken statistisch correct te werken en datasets op de juiste manier te interpreteren. En creëert een springplank om te starten met data mining en tijdreeksanalyse. De cursus is geschikt voor elke engineer die gebruik gaat maken van moderne data analyse technieken, ongeacht de voorkeur voor bepaalde software.

Deel deze pagina

  • Informatie
    Cursusdata: 8, 9, 15, 16 juni 2023 (Amersfoort)
    Dagindeling: Dagcursus
    Locatie: Amersfoort
    nabij treinstation en goede parkeergelegenheid
    Prijs: € 1.815,00 excl. btw
    Prijs is inclusief alle materialen en catering.
  • Programma

    Dag 1

    • Introductie Python, installatie en oefenmateriaal;
    • Hands-on: oefeningen met theorie;
    • Voorbeeld toepassing Python in de praktijk;
    • Theorie (IDE, packages, Python 2 en 3, distributies);
    • Hands-on: stappenplan voor eigen toepassing;

    Dag 2

    • Terugkoppeling stappenplan voor eigen toepassing;
    • Theorie (data types: int, float, string, list, tuple, dictionary; for-loops, if-/while-statements);
    • Hands-on: aan de slag met eigen toepassing;
    • Aanpak hulp zoeken op internet;
    • Hands-on: oefeningen toegespitst op eigen toepassing;
    • Voorbeeld toepassing Python in de praktijk;

    Dag 3

    • Terugkoppeling uitwerking eigen toepassing;
    • Theorie (kwaliteit van code);
    • Hands-on: aan de slag met eigen toepassing en oefeningen;
    • Hands-on: oefeningen toegespitst op eigen toepassing;
    • Voorbeeld toepassing Python in de praktijk;
    • Presentatie samen programmeren;

    Dag 4

    • Hands-on: werken aan eigen toepassing;
    • Theorie (functioneel en object georiënteerd programmeren);
    • Voorbeeld toepassing Python in de praktijk;
    • Hands-on: afronden eigen toepassing;
    • Presenteren eigen toepassing;
  • Reviews
    Deze cursus wordt beoordeeld met een 8,5
    “Hands-on, self-paced en praktijkgerichte cursus. Leuk materiaal. Enthousiaste en kundige cursusleiders. Goede sfeer.”
    Cursist werkzaam bij Nationaal Lucht- en Ruimtevaartlaboratorium
    “Zeer positief! Ik ben voor mezelf erg tevreden over deze eerste aanraking met Python. Het was erg leerzaam.”
    Cursist werkzaam bij advies- en ingenieursbureau
    “Goede afwisseling theorie en oefenen.”
    Bram Erkelens (Lievense Infra)
    “Zeer positief, waarbij de getoonde leercurve bij start zeker op mij van toepassing was.”
    Hans van Gemerden (Royal HaskoningDHV)
    “Goede uitleg, zeer prettige manier van presenteren en uitleggen. Goede basis om te starten met Python en verder zelf aan de slag te gaan.”
    Peer Maas (Ingenieursbureau Amsterdam)
    “Goede kennismaking van de basics van Python met voldoende tijd om de basis te oefenen en vervolgens toe te passen in een eigen toepassing.”
    Cursist werkzaam bij een onderzoeksbureau
    “De brede toepassing voor een breed niveau maakt het ideaal voor verschillende mensen met verschillende achtergronden/niveaus.”
    Cursist werkzaam bij een onderzoeksbureau